Why do dogs Bury things?
my dog has been burying food when i give it to him while he is out side. like today i went out and gave him a piece of cake, and he went down buried it then came back for more, so i gave him another piece then he ate that one. so i was just wondering why he barres some things but not others.
i understand that cake and other human foods are not good for dogs. in moderation though it hasnt effected my 15 year alstrailian shepperd whom has been fed human food her whole life and is still in good health at 15 years old. a small piece of cake isnt goingt o kill your dog infact they might just enjoy it.

To save it for later, but, it isnt a good idea to feed your dog "human food". Some is just bad for them, like the sugar; some can be deadly for them to eat like grapes, raisins and chocolate. There are others too. You need to just give the dog its own dog food and dog treats.
